Get practical information for developing applications with the Microsoft .NET Compact Framework 2.0--straight from mobile-development experts. This definitive guide delivers the proven techniques, real-world insights, and extensive code samples you need to bring information access to any Windows- based mobile device.
Discover how to:
Design a user interface that is optimized for smart devices
Add functionality by using Windows® Mobile APIs
Organize and persist data stored on a device
Establish network connections and respond to changes in network state
Synchronize mobile devices with data stored on backend servers
Implement authentication, symmetric encryption, and asymmetric encryption algorithms
Optimize application performance for resource-constrained devices
Interoperate with native code by using PInvoke and COM interop
PLUS--Get an introduction to .NET Compact Framework 3.5 and Microsoft Visual Studio® code name "Orcas"
